#912073 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#912073 is composed of 56.9% red, 12.5%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.9% magenta, 20.7%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 315.9 degrees, a saturation of 63.8% and a lightness of 34.7%. #912073 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ff40e6 with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

Shades and Tints of #912073

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fceff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#912073

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5659 is the less saturated color, while #ac0580 is the most saturated one.
